I have tried it like you say however am still getting an internal server error:
org.apache.cocoon.ProcessingException: Exception during processing of file:/C:/tomcat/webapps/cocoon/autorevs/docs/doregister.xml: java.lang.RuntimeException: java.lang.RuntimeException: java.lang.NullPointerException The page will run with the sql commented out so that’s not the problem and the sql actually does insert into the db, but then you get the above! Tom -----Original Message----- From: Luca Morandini [mailto:spectrum.morandini@;ipzs.it] Sent: 28 October 2002 14:06 To: [EMAIL PROTECTED] Subject: R: Cocoon SQL Transformation Tom, every "query" element should live within a separate "execute-query" one, like in: <execute-query xmlns="http://apache.org/cocoon/SQL/2.0"> <query> insert into my_table (Col1, Col2) values ('1', '2') </query> </execute-query> <execute-query xmlns="http://apache.org/cocoon/SQL/2.0"> <query> insert into my_table (Col1, Col2) values ('2', '3') </query> </execute-query> I suppose you've already try this... then, what's the error you get ?
